The University of Lethbridge (U of L), located in Lethbridge, Alberta, Canada, is a public research university founded in 1967. It offers over 150 undergraduate and 50 graduate programs across disciplines like Arts, Sciences, Management, Education, Health Sciences, and Fine Arts. The university is known for its strong research focus, housing centers like the Canadian Centre for Behavioural Neuroscience and the Water Institute for Sustainable Environments. With a modern campus along the Oldman River, vibrant student life, and athletic teams called the Lethbridge Pronghorns, U of L attracts students from over 90 countries and emphasizes a diverse, inclusive, and globally connected learning environment.
